Negotiating the salientization of identity: Hindu? Indian? American?

Abstract

This chapter starts by briefly decluttering how religion is defined through western theistic attributes, then explores students’ Hindu experiences while centering a counter socio-religio-cultural narrative of lived religion. I look into systemic institutional misalignments stemming from white Christian supremacy and lastly, aspects of student leadership on campuses. The chapter closes with critical reflections on scholar-practitioner essays that address campus dynamics and my recommendations therefrom.
